Umusambi Village

Umusambi Village

The exquisitely restored wetland region known as Umusambi Village serves as a refuge for more than fifty endangered Grey Crowned Cranes that were rescued from the illicit pet trade.

KIGALI genocide memorial

Kigali Genocide Memorial

Duration: Approx. 1 hour 30 minutes

​

Begin your day at the Kigali Genocide Memorial in Gisozi, the final resting place for over 250,000 victims of the 1994 Genocide against the Tutsi. This somber and respectful visit offers a powerful glimpse into Rwanda’s history, commemorating the lives lost and honoring the resilience of its people. Guided through the memorial, you’ll gain a deep understanding of the events of 1994 and the journey Rwanda has taken toward healing and peace.

Campaign Against Genocide Museum

Campaign Against Genocide Museum

Duration: 2 hours

​

Next, we’ll visit the Campaign Against Genocide Museum, located in the Parliament building. Here, you’ll uncover how the RPF Inkotanyi intervened to stop the genocide, highlighting the strategic planning, bravery, and determination that restored peace to Rwanda. This museum provides a unique perspective on the conflict's resolution and the beginnings of the country’s transformation.
